Ingredients:

– Milk – Active Dry Yeast – Eggs – Butter – Sugar – Salt – All-Purpose Flour

Step 1

Heat milk in the microwave for about 60 seconds until 90 degrees. Transfer to a stand mixer mixing bowl and stir in the yeast until dissolved.

Instructions

Step 2

With the paddle attachment, beat in the eggs, butter, sugar, salt, and 4 cups of flour.

Step 3

Switch the mixer to the dough hook attachment. Knead at medium speed, adding flour ¼ cup at a time until the dough pulls away from the sides of the bowl.

Step 4

Transfer the dough to a greased bowl, turning once. Cover and place in a draft-free spot for 1 hour or until the dough has doubled in size.

Step 5

Punch dough down and place on a lightly floured surface.
